"GM wouldn't put an engine together with a drivetrain that would break with 20 more lb-ft. "

I beg to differ, my LS1 camaro came from the factory with a stock 325hp motor and the 460LE transmission(which I also believe is in the SS) wasn't designed to support
more than 260. Under WOT it was only a matter of time until it went boom. Unless the Chevy SS is packing a manual or some seriously upgraded internals it will quickly fry its tranny running like that also. In any other regard all the gen III blocks operate similarly. Drop in a custoom ground cam, a corvette top end, and reprogram the PCU and it could be pushing well over 400hp before you know it. But for the price of the truck and the upgrades, you could buy last years vette and still come out faster. Trucks just weren't meant to race. My .02
